The lyrics from the song are in the white "inner frame". The Statue's torch seems to have taken flight. Each small yellow balloon carries a thing that might be broken: home, glass, belief, breath, heart and a couple of others. Small memories of a map...maybe just beginning to be explored? And her "crown" is composed of all kinds of "Broken Things" from glass, a poor piggy, scraps of foil, broken bits of old paint and other bits and pieces, tiny references to feathers on a headress. It's really hard to describe a painting that has a lot of complexity but this is a painting of hope just as the song is...Any questions? Please ask!
